Abstract

The invention relates to a positioning process for the production of proofs or small batch printed matters. The process comprises the following steps: 1, carrying out positioning arrangement on a female mould on a top plate of a semi-automatic hand placing machine, mutually cooperating a male mould with the female mould, and bonding the bottom surface of the male mould with a non-setting adhesive; 2, closing the semi-automatic hand placing machine to make the male mould be bonded on the bottom plate of the semi-automatic hand placing machine; 3, placing a film printed with characters and/or patterns on the male mould; 4, adjusting the film to make the characters and/or the patterns on the film mutually correspond with characters and/or patterns on the male mould; 5, connecting one side edge of the film to the bottom plate of the semi-automatic hand placing machine with an adhesive tape; 6, uplifting the film from the male mould, and placing products which are to be processed and are printed with characters and/or patterns on the male mould; and 7, covering the film on the products to be processed, adjusting the products to be processed to make the characters and/or patterns on the film mutually align with the characters and/or the patterns on the products to be processed, and allowing the products to be processed to accurately align with a gold stamping plate, or a die cutting plate, or an accidented plate. So the gold stamping or die cutting or accidented technology is realized. The process of the invention has the advantages of simple operation, short consumption time, high accuracy, and low cost of individual products.

Description

Production is drawn a design or the positioning process method of small lot printed matter
Technical field
The present invention relates to a kind of printing positioning process method, relate in particular to that a kind of production is drawn a design or the positioning process method of small lot printed matter.
Background technology
Though draw a design or the final products quantity of small lot printed matter few, in gold stamping, the concavo-convex and/or cross cutting process, the equipment that relates in each operation adjustment time and the adjustment process is as good as with the printing typical products in mass production on semi-automatic hand pendulum machine.Because school version difficulty is big, elapsed time is long, needs commissioning device many, and the single product cost of final output is high.
Summary of the invention
It is simple that technical problem to be solved by this invention provides a kind of operation, weak point consuming time, and cost is low, and the production that accuracy is high is drawn a design or the positioning process method of small lot print product.
Step of the present invention is following: with the former location and installation on the upper plate of semi-automatic hand pendulum machine, again with formpiston with former cooperatively interacts and the adhesive sticker that bonds in the bottom surface of formpiston; Make semi-automatic hand pendulum machine close pressure, thereby formpiston is bonded on the base plate of semi-automatic hand pendulum machine; Next, the film sheet that is printed with literal and/or pattern is placed on the formpiston; Literal and/or pattern that adjustment film sheet, order are printed on the film sheet are corresponding each other with literal and/or pattern on being arranged on formpiston; Use adhesive tape that a side of film sheet is connected on the base plate of semi-automatic hand pendulum machine; Film sheet is lifted from formpiston, the processed product that is printed with literal and/or pattern is arranged on the formpiston; Film sheet is covered on processed product, and the adjustment processed product makes literal and/or pattern on the film sheet aim at each other with literal and/or pattern on the processed product.
Positioning process method among the present invention has at first guaranteed the accurate positioning property of formpiston and former; Make full use of the transparent characteristic of film sheet again; Film sheet is aimed at formpiston each other, processed product through with film sheet between aim at guaranteed its with formpiston between aim at.Positioning process method operation of the present invention is simple, weak point consuming time, and accuracy is high, has reduced the cost of the single product of final output.
